Transaction 508595d72169cefb11cc8688e1f25d9eada777c4b2ad5ba64bd24a32c393d506

1 Input
2 Outputs
  • 508595d72169cefb11cc8688e1f25d9eada777c4b2ad5ba64bd24a32c393d506:0
  • value  1027339
    address  3Ch1sZh28NMrS3id2EHv7Q9orRajx2P1SZ
  • 508595d72169cefb11cc8688e1f25d9eada777c4b2ad5ba64bd24a32c393d506:1
  • value  13743
    address  1GzxrPaf1ALY2VimvUENTQx8KVKRGBiU3c